LinkedIn seems like a big mystery to many people.
I get questions all the time:
What should my profile look like?
How do I get endorsements?
What should I include in my experience section?
Can I REALLY get business from LinkedIn?
Well, let's start with the last question. The answer (in almost all cases) is yes, you can get business from LinkedIn.
The key with LinkedIn is (as with all social media) you have to consistently post, reply to people who comment and like and comment on other people's posts (LinkedIn actually gives you "bonus" points for that). Plus, you need a killer bio section with a great photo.
